SEN Advocacy: How we can help

We support and empower parents throughout the process of identifying and assessing a child's special educational needs.

Our support and advice covers:

We offer up to date information on parent's and children's rights to obtain an education and school of their choosing.

We help families of children with SEN identify the best school for their child and the means to obtain this.

We support families with children with special educational needs throughout their school career.

We offer support and advice at Transition Times for children with special educational needs.

We support families of children with special educational needs in meetings associated with their child's education.

We offer support in obtaining transport to school for children with special educational needs.

We offer a full Tribunal and Appeal service for parents who wish to appeal against a decision by the Local Authority in relation to their child's special educational needs, disability or exclusion.
